Output bdfaadb09fa6308b9b2c366717ef62fc8eafdb82eca9a5f12203509280804936:0

value
8598925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c4ae29ae07de2453a13f214e0a2798dbb2f4453 OP_EQUAL
address
32p1jxa9SjVv4fHPKEpy17fcSnzH24EEwn
transaction
bdfaadb09fa6308b9b2c366717ef62fc8eafdb82eca9a5f12203509280804936
spent
true